Bookmarklet which captures selected content including html tags

The following function will return a string containing the HTML of the user's selection:

function getSelectionHtml() {
    var html = "";
    if (typeof window.getSelection != "undefined") {
        var sel = window.getSelection();
        if (sel.rangeCount) {
            var container = document.createElement("div");
            for (var i = 0, len = sel.rangeCount; i < len; ++i) {
                container.appendChild(sel.getRangeAt(i).cloneContents());
            }
            html = container.innerHTML;
        }
    } else if (typeof document.selection != "undefined") {
        if (document.selection.type == "Text") {
            html = document.selection.createRange().htmlText;
        }
    }
    return html;
}

Here's a cut down version for a bookmarklet:

javascript:(function(){var h="",s,g,c,i;if(window.getSelection){s=window.getSelection();if(s.rangeCount){c=document.createElement("div");for(i=0;i<s.rangeCount;++i){c.appendChild(s.getRangeAt(i).cloneContents());}h=c.innerHTML}}else if((s=document.selection)&&s.type=="Text"){h=s.createRange().htmlText;}alert(h);})()

Append the results of getSelection().getRangeAt(0).cloneContents() to a div and then get the innerHTML of the div.

javascript:(function()%7Bvar%20node%3Ddocument.createElement('div')%3Bnode.appendChild(getSelection().getRangeAt(0).cloneContents())%3Balert(node.innerHTML)%3B%7D)()%3B

If you pass the markup in a GET request, you'll need to use encodeURIComponent() on it first.

Also note that a GET request might only accept so much data.
